Longview Park in Phoenix is a serene oasis for walkers and runners, offering a picturesque escape from the bustling city. Nestled within 4.6 acres of lush greenery, the park's tranquil ambiance provides the ideal setting for leisurely strolls and invigorating runs. With its well-maintained trails and scenic vistas, Longview Park is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ts seeking an immersive natural experience in the heart of Phoenix. At Longview Park, visitors can engage in a variety of activities, including walking, running, and hiking. Phoenix's typical climate, characterized by mild winters and abundant sunshine, makes it an excellent destination for year-round outdoor pursuits. Whether you prefer a brisk morning jog or a leisurely afternoon walk, the park's expansive grounds and well-marked paths cater to individuals of all fitness levels, promising a fulfilling experience amidst the region's natural beauty. FAQs About Longview Park
Are there facilities or amenities for walkers/runners in Longview Park in Phoenix, United States?
Yes, Longview Park in Phoenix, United States provides essential amenities such as parking lots, picnic sites, and drinking water, which are convenient for walkers and runners.
How accessible is Longview Park in Phoenix, United States?
Longview Park in Phoenix, United States is easily accessible, with multiple parking lots and bicycle parking available for visitors' convenience.
What kind of sports can I do in Longview Park in Phoenix, United States?
In Longview Park in Phoenix, United States, visitors can engage in various sports activities such as walking, running, and cycling. The park's amenities cater to these activities, providing a pleasant environment for sports enthusiasts.
What is the best season to walk in Longview Park?
The best season to walk in Longview Park is during the fall and winter months when the weather is milder and more comfortable for outdoor activities.
What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Longview Park?
In Longview Park, you should prepare for hot and dry weather, especially during the summer months. It's important to stay hydrated and protect yourself from the sun.
What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Longview Park?
In Longview Park, you might encounter various species of birds, rabbits, lizards, and desert plants. It's important to be aware of your surroundings and respectful of the park's natural inhabitants.
